Materials in the Skinned Mesh Renderer material list get assigned incorrectly when assigning while recording for an animation
How to reproduce:
1. Open attached project "TestPrj2021.zip"
2. Open "Sample" scene
3. Open Animation window
4. Select "GameObject" in the Hierarchy
5. Start recording in the Animation window
6. Drag "Mat_0 0" material from Project window to Materials in the Skinned Mesh Renderer component one by one
7. Drag "Mat_0 3" material to Element 4
8. Stop recording
9. Start recording
Expected result: All the materials get assigned where they were dragged
Actual result: Element 2 is set to "Mat_0 3"
Reproducible with - 2021.1.22f1, 2021.2.0a16
Not reproducible with - 2019.4.31f1, 2021.2.0a17, 2021.2.0b13, 2022.1.0a6
